The '81 European Gift story: Several years ago, a friend of mine had a job at a very large airplane manufacturer near Seattle. One day, someone he'd never spoken with walked up to him in the plant and handed him a briefcase, saying only he'd heard my friend was a deadhead. What he found inside was SBDs of nearly the entire Fall '81 European Tour (the only shows missing were 10/11/81 and 10/15/81 at the Melkweg). I was recruited to dub the tapes for him, and made a set for myself. Many of these shows are now in circulation with better gens, but this is one of several that don't circulate either at all or as SBDs as of the time of this seeding. Enjoy, and let's see if the masters surface! |
